Mohan Bhagwat, the chief of Rashtriya Swayamsevak Sangh (RSS), arrived in Gorakhpur on Saturday for a three-day visit marking the RSS's centenary celebrations.
According to senior officials, Bhagwat will chair a series of meetings to promote social outreach. During a 'Samajik Sadbhav Baithak' at the Baba Gambhirnath Auditorium, he will address representatives from various communities to discuss unity.
The RSS chief's visit includes a 'Pramukh Jan Goshti' meeting with citizens to foster social coordination, concluding with a 'Kutumb Sneh Milan', a gathering for RSS functionaries and their families. Security has been heightened in the area to ensure smooth proceedings.
